NUS and NTU laptop recommendations

If you are a varsity student going to NUS, NTU and SMU (this laptops on sale in SMU are different), here is the recommendations from me.

If you are the mobile warrior, where you move as you work with your laptop, the light and handy laptop will be the best choice for you. Look no further, cause Toshiba R500-E260 will the the choice. If you go for the looks too, Lifebook S6410U will be it.

If you are going for the cool and stylish Apple, I suggest you halt the plan, because while waiting for the Mac OS X Leopard, the price of MacBooks in this offer is not attractive. (The prices of the laptop are most probably tentative prices as the official website has not been updated yet, so keep the finger crossed.)

*UPDATE - For the Macbooks and Macbook Pros, free upgrade for Mac OS X Leopard is available from the tender. they also come with Microsft Office 2004 and Adobe Creative Suite 3 Web Premium.

Apple offer online for student

Apple Online Store offer the same Macbook Pro 15″ 2.2Ghz for only SGD$3106 while the price on NUS is SGD$3318. If you want a Mac desperately, go for the online store. However, if you need the Microsft Office and Adobe CS3, taking the tender is a reasonable one.

If you are thinking of a Macbook (not Pro), do consider the Macbook Pro 15″. For 0.14kg, you get to enjoy a faster processor, dedicated graphics chipset, double the amount of RAM and a larger screen. If you are unable to fork out the extra 900 bucks, settle for the Macbook.

And if you want to play games like Company of Heroes and Command and Conquer with decent graphics, only Lifebook E8410U has a decent GPU and not forgetting the Macbook Pros.
